Recognizing Typical Roofing Issues and Fixes

How can homeowners successfully diagnose typical roofing problems before they intensify? Regular inspections are essential for finding issues early. Homeowners should look for noticeable signs such as missing or broken shingles, which can expose the underlying layers to moisture. Additionally, examining for granule loss in gutters can suggest roof wear. Water stains on ceilings or walls may indicate leaks, and residents should check the attic for signs of moisture or mold.

Another crucial aspect is inspecting flashing around chimneys and vents, as damage in these areas can lead to significant leaks. Homeowners should also pay attention to sagging areas, which can suggest structural issues. By remaining vigilant and performing routine checks, homeowners can fix roofing problems promptly, potentially saving on costly repairs. Overall, proactive identification of these common issues promotes a healthier roof and improves the durability of the home’s structure.

Choosing Between Roofing Fixes and Replacement

After identifying typical roof issues, homeowners must decide whether to repair or renew their roof. This choice often depends on the level of damage and the roof's total age. Small leaks or isolated damage can usually be fixed with repairs, especially if the roof is relatively new. However, if a roof is approaching the end of its lifespan—usually 20 to 30 years for most materials—replacement may be the more economical option in the long run.

Homeowners should also consider the how often repairs are needed. If ongoing issues occur, it may indicate that a replacement is necessary to ensure the home's structural soundness. Additionally, elements such as energy efficiency and aesthetic appeal can influence the decision. Ultimately, consulting with a professional roofing contractor can provide clarity, assisting homeowners reach an informed choice that matches their financial limits and future objectives.

Asphalt Shingles Overview

Asphalt shingles have emerged as a top choice for homeowners seeking a middle ground between affordability and durability in roofing materials. These shingles are usually made from a fiberglass base saturated with asphalt, offering resilience against various elements. Available in a range of colors and styles, asphalt shingles can enhance a home’s aesthetic appeal while offering reliable protection. They are generally classified into two types: three-tab and architectural shingles, with the latter providing greater thickness and longevity. The installation process is easy, making them a preferred choice among contractors. Furthermore, asphalt shingles require little maintenance, contributing to their widespread use. Overall, they serve as a efficient solution for homeowners aiming to protect their shelter affordably.

Metal Roofing Advantages

Even though homeowners often give importance to cost and looks, the advantages of metal roofing extend far beyond these considerations. Metal roofs are recognized for their durability, often lasting 40 to 70 years, far exceeding traditional materials. They are resistant to tough weather, including strong wind gusts and heavy snow, which improves their longevity. Moreover, metal roofing is not heavy, reducing structural stress on homes. Its capability to reflect sunlight can result in reduced cooling expenses by keeping homes cooler in hotter climates. Additionally, metal roofing is eco-conscious, often made from recycled materials and able to be completely recycled at the end of its lifespan. With minimal maintenance required, metal roofs offer a practical, long-term investment for homeowners seeking durability and efficiency.

Long-lasting Tile Roof Solutions

Tile roofing offers a distinct mix of durability and visual appeal, making it a popular choice among homeowners. Known for its longevity, tile roofs can last more than 50 years with regular maintenance. They are very resistant to harsh weather conditions, such as high winds, heavy rain, and extreme temperatures. Moreover, tile materials such as clay and concrete are fire-resistant, giving an extra layer of protection.

The weight of tile roofing requires a robust structural support system, but once placed, it demands minimal maintenance. It also contributes to thermal performance, bouncing back sunlight and reducing cooling costs. In summary, tile roofing excels for its ability to combine durability with aesthetic appeal, making it an excellent investment for long-term home protection.

Basic care guidance to help Your Roof remains durable Longer

Although many homeowners may disregard roof maintenance, regular upkeep is essential for extending its lifespan. Routine inspections can identify possible problems early, such as damaged shingles or debris buildup. Homeowners check article should aim to examine their roofs at least twice a year, especially after severe weather events. Removing leaves, branches, and other debris can avoid water accumulation, which may lead to leaks and fungal growth.

Additionally, homeowners should examine gutters and downspouts, making sure they are clear to allow proper drainage. Keeping trees trimmed to prevent branches touching the roof helps minimize wear and tear. Handling minor repairs promptly is vital; small leaks can swiftly escalate into major problems if ignored. Finally, applying a protective coating can enhance durability against harsh weather conditions. By implementing these simple maintenance tips, homeowners can greatly extend the life of their roofs and safeguard their investment.

Developing a Budget for Your Roof Undertaking

Prudent budgeting for a roofing project requires meticulous preparation and evaluation of various factors. Homeowners should start by examining the scope of the project, including materials, labor, and any necessary permits. It is important to investigate different roofing materials, as costs can vary considerably based on quality and longevity. For instance, asphalt shingles may be less expensive initially, but metal or tile options could offer better long-term value.

In addition, collecting several quotes from trustworthy contractors helps confirm reasonable pricing. Budgeting should also include unexpected fixes that may develop during the project, so setting aside a contingency reserve is sensible. Finally, residents should review financing alternatives if the spending plan is tight, making it possible to manage expenses without sacrificing quality. By following these strategies, residents can establish a feasible budget that addresses their roofing needs while preserving their financial well-being.

How long Does an Average Roof Last Before Needing Replacement?

A typical roof continues between 20 to 50 years, contingent on materials and maintenance. Elements such as climate, installation quality, and exposure to elements significantly influence its longevity and overall performance over time.

Which Guarantees Can Be Found for Roofing Materials and Application?

Guarantees are available in various forms for roof materials and labor, covering manufacturer warranties that typically cover defects and labor warranties that safeguard against installation errors. Duration and terms vary by product and contractor.

Are there specific roofing solutions for severe weather situations?

There are expert roofing options designed for extreme weather conditions, including impact-resistant shingles, reinforced metal roofs, and advanced waterproof membranes. These materials boost durability and protection against severe winds, heavy rains, and hail damage.
